فایلود نیو

دانلود جزوه و تحقیقات آموزشی دانشجویی

فایلود نیو

دانلود جزوه و تحقیقات آموزشی دانشجویی

بررسی کامل روش ها و الگوریتم های رمزنگاری و امنیت


	بررسی کامل روش ها و الگوریتم های رمزنگاری و امنیت


چکیده:
امروزه اینترنت به یکی از ارکان ارتباطی بین افراد و سازمان ها تبدیل شده است. بسیاری از ما روزانه اطلاعاتی از این طریق می گیریم یا می فرستیم. این اطلاعات از نظر اهمیت با هم تفاوت زیادی دارند . البته برخی از این اطلاعات مانند اخبار یک سایت، اهمیت امنیتی چندانی ندارند، اما در طرف دیگر اطلاعات مربوط به اسناد شخصی متل ایمیل ها، رمز حساب های بانکی و .... وجود دارند که قطعا مایل نیستیم در اختیار دیگران قرار بگیرد. در حقیقت اطلاعاتی که در حات عادی بین کاربران و دنیای اینترنت رد و بدل می شوند، به گونه ای است که یک هکر یا خرابکار حرفه ای می تواند آن ها را ببیند و برای اهداف خود از آن ها سوء استفاده کند.
برای مثال هنگامی که قصد دارید برای خرید الکترونیکی پول محصول را بپردازید اگر سایت بانک از شما رمز بخواهد و فاقد پروتکل امنیتی باشد ممکن است اطلاعات شما در طول راه، بدون اینکه متوجه شوید دزدیده شود و اگر بد شانس باشید چند روز بعد که به حسابتان سر می زنید، آن را خالی می یابید. اما احتمال این اتفاق کم است، زیرا اکثر حساب های بانکی یا سایت هایی که اطلاعات خصوصی کاربران را نگه داری می کنند معمولا از روش هایی برای رمزگذاری یا Encrypt  اطلاعات استفاده می کنند. در این حالت اگر این اطلاعات در طول راه دزدیده شوند دیگر جای نگرانی نیست. زیرا شکستن رمز آن ها تقریبا غیر ممکن است.
مفهوم رمزنگاری و علم رمزنگاری نیز از اهمیت ویژه ای برخوردار است. رمزنگاری علم کدها و رمزهاست. یک هنر قدیمی است و برای قرن ها به منظور محافظت از پیغام هایی که بین فرماندهان، جاسوسان، عشاق و دیگران ردوبدل می شده، استفاده شده است تا پیغام های آن ها محرمانه بماند.
هنگامی که با امنیت دیتا سروکار داریم، نیاز به اثبات هویت فرستنده و گیرنده پیغام داریم و در ضمن باید از عدم تغییر محتوای پیغام مطمئن شویم. این سه موضوع یعنی محرمانگی، تصدیق هویت و جامعیت در قلب امنیت ارتباطات دیتای مدرن قرار دارند و می توانند از رمزنگاری استفاده کنند.
اغلب این مسئله باید تضمین شود که یک پیغام فقط می تواند توسط کسانی خوانده شود که پیغام برای آن ها ارسال شده است و دیگران این اجازه را ندارند. روشی که تامین کننده این مسئله باشد «رمزنگاری» نام دارد. رمزنگاری هنر نوشتن به صورت رمز است بطوریکه هیچ کس به غیر از دریافت کننده مورد نظر نتواند محتوای پیغام را بخواند.
در این تحقیق به موضوعات رمزنگاری، اهمیت رمزنگاری و «الگوریتم های» رمزنگاری  و «پیاده سازی» دو الگوریتم معروف DES  و RSA می پردازیم.

فهرست مطالب:
چکیده
فصل اول: رمز نگاری
تاریخچه رمز نگاری
مفاهیم رمز گذاری
معرفی و اصطلاحات
اصطلاحات
اصطلاحات و انواع رمزنگاری
الگوریتم‌ها
رمزنگاری کلید - عمومی
مقدار Hash
آیا شما معتبر هستید؟
سیستمهای کلید متقارن
سیستمهای کلید نامتقارن
فصل دوم: الگوریتم های رمز نگاری
الگوریتم های رمزنگاری
الگوریتم های متقارن
مدیریت کلید
تحلیل الگوریتم های متقارن
الگوریتم های نامتقارن
تحلیل الگوریتم های نامتقارن
توابع درهم سازی
تحلیل توابع درهم سازی
فصل سوم:  پیاده سازی DES و RSA
استاندارد رمز نگاری داده (DES)
DES ساده شده
تولید کلید S- DES
رمز نگاری S- DES
دگرگونیهای نخستین و پایانی
تابع سوئیچ
تحلیل DES ساده شده
ارتباط با DES
کدهای جاری و کدهای بلاکی
انگیزه ای برای ساختار کد فیستل
رمز فیستل
استاندارد رمز نگاری داده (DES)
رمزنگاری DES
دگرگونی اولیه
تولید کلید
رمز گشایی DES
اثر ناگهانی
شرح الگوریتم RSA
توصیف الگوریتم
جنبه های محاسباتی
تولید کلید
فهرست منابع

تعداد مشاهده: 2739 مشاهده

فرمت فایل دانلودی:.docx

فرمت فایل اصلی: docx

تعداد صفحات: 66

حجم فایل:2,337 کیلوبایت

 قیمت: 9,000 تومان
پس از پرداخت، لینک دانلود فایل برای شما نشان داده می شود.   پرداخت و دریافت فایل
  • راهنمای استفاده:
    مناسب برای دانشجویان و محققین حوزه امنیت سیستم


  • محتوای فایل دانلودی:
    در قالب فایل word و قابل ویرایش
    همراه با شکل، نمودار، جدول و منابع

نظرات 0 + ارسال نظر
امکان ثبت نظر جدید برای این مطلب وجود ندارد.